| # 1. Post-RA machine sinking moves the copy (1) to block %bb.1. The |
| # subregisters $r2 and $r3 of $d1 are not removed from the live-ins. |
| # 2. Expand post-RA pseudos replaces the COPY with A2_tfrp which is |
| # predicable. |
| # 3. If-conversion predicates block %bb.1. Since $d1 (made of $r2 and $r3) |
| # is in the live-in list to %bb.1, it assumes that $d1 in (1) is live, |
| # and adds an implicit use of $d1 to the predicated copy. |
| # This results in an invalid machine code, since the implicit use |
| # refers to an undefined register. |
| |
| # Make sure that post-RA machine sinking removes subregisters from live-ins |
| # to block bb.1. |
